On March 26, 2019, Contra Costa County’s Board of Supervisors, Chief Administrative Officer, staff and building partners celebrated the “Topping Out” of its new administrative building in Martinez. The ceremony on the new site marks the placement of the last piece of structural steel on the construction, a significant milestone for the project.
“Placing the final steel beam on the new building today confirms the County’s commitment to keeping this project on schedule and on budget,” said Board Chair, Supervisor John Gioia. “We are excited to mark the milestone toward a new building that will make it easier for residents to access county services.”
